Welcome to iMore! Like the others say, iOS 8 will have that SwiftKey option in September. For now, you can try the SwiftKey Note app. It's great for long stuff like blogs or long emails. It's too much trouble for short texts. I have found it useful. But if it's not free, I'd just wait until September. I got it free a while back. So I have no idea how much it is.
